// -*- mode:C++; tab-width:8; c-basic-offset:2; indent-tabs-mode:t -*- // vim: ts=8 sw=2 smarttab #include "journal/Entry.h" #include "gtest/gtest.h" class TestEntry : public ::testing::Test { }; TEST_F(TestEntry, DefaultConstructor) { journal::Entry entry; ASSERT_EQ(0U, entry.get_entry_tid()); ASSERT_EQ(0U, entry.get_tag_tid()); bufferlist data(entry.get_data()); bufferlist expected_data; ASSERT_TRUE(data.contents_equal(expected_data)); } TEST_F(TestEntry, Constructor) { bufferlist data; data.append("data"); journal::Entry entry(234, 123, data); data.clear(); data = entry.get_data(); bufferlist expected_data; expected_data.append("data"); ASSERT_EQ(123U, entry.get_entry_tid()); ASSERT_EQ(234U, entry.get_tag_tid()); ASSERT_TRUE(data.contents_equal(expected_data)); } TEST_F(TestEntry, IsReadable) { bufferlist data; data.append("data"); journal::Entry entry(234, 123, data); bufferlist full_bl; ::encode(entry, full_bl); uint32_t bytes_needed; for (size_t i = 0; i < full_bl.length() - 1; ++i) { bufferlist partial_bl; if (i > 0) { partial_bl.substr_of(full_bl, 0, i); } ASSERT_FALSE(journal::Entry::is_readable(partial_bl.begin(), &bytes_needed)); ASSERT_GT(bytes_needed, 0U); } ASSERT_TRUE(journal::Entry::is_readable(full_bl.begin(), &bytes_needed)); ASSERT_EQ(0U, bytes_needed); } TEST_F(TestEntry, IsReadableBadPreamble) { bufferlist data; data.append("data"); journal::Entry entry(234, 123, data); uint64_t stray_bytes = 0x1122334455667788; bufferlist full_bl; ::encode(stray_bytes, full_bl); ::encode(entry, full_bl); uint32_t bytes_needed; bufferlist::iterator it = full_bl.begin(); ASSERT_FALSE(journal::Entry::is_readable(it, &bytes_needed)); ASSERT_EQ(0U, bytes_needed); it.advance(sizeof(stray_bytes)); ASSERT_TRUE(journal::Entry::is_readable(it, &bytes_needed)); ASSERT_EQ(0U, bytes_needed); } TEST_F(TestEntry, IsReadableBadCRC) { bufferlist data; data.append("data"); journal::Entry entry(234, 123, data); bufferlist full_bl; ::encode(entry, full_bl); bufferlist bad_bl; bad_bl.substr_of(full_bl, 0, full_bl.length() - 4); ::encode(full_bl.crc32c(1), bad_bl); uint32_t bytes_needed; ASSERT_FALSE(journal::Entry::is_readable(bad_bl.begin(), &bytes_needed)); ASSERT_EQ(0U, bytes_needed); }
